Transaction 63dac706017d5e2eff5bd9c8030fe1665bf4bf57642d21ae410cdf5d5f17ba93

1 Input
2 Outputs
  • 63dac706017d5e2eff5bd9c8030fe1665bf4bf57642d21ae410cdf5d5f17ba93:0
  • value  2957048
    address  3HpTYiqNNrwqqBkLmev4GhiG257FLC3gqT
  • 63dac706017d5e2eff5bd9c8030fe1665bf4bf57642d21ae410cdf5d5f17ba93:1
  • value  207897
    address  31h261jhTx8YEkqrQ6C6KEkeMKvuXN1Vjy